Define Wage
Type-Dependent Constants
This IMG activity specifies values for constant
valuations dependent on wage types.
Standard
Settings
The standard system contains model entries with
01 as the modifier value which you can use as models for your
own
wage types.
Activities
1. Check
whether there are wage types in your company for which a constant valuation is
required.
2. Check
whether a wage type is valuated differently depending on certain
criteria.
Examples of such
criteria include locations or employee subgroups.

Note
In the standard SAP system, modifier 2 is
normally set at 01. If you do not need different values for
the same wage type, you can omit steps three to five and enter all wage types
under modifier value 01.
